It's amazing what you are doing with your car. Just my opinion with some of the upgrades bearing in mind that you're going to drag and therefore want to extract the most possible power, surely a catless set of down pipes would have been a much better choice than the catted ones. Also a full catback exhaust system rather than the Bastucks which just replaces the mufflers would have been a better option. However, there are many who say that the Bastuck's with changed downpipes and ,maybe as an option secondary cat delete, sounds great.

Additionally I think it is vital to ensure you get an oil cooler. 335i's in the US, I don't think, come with oil coolers. In the UK all 335i's have them, however, many who track and have high tunes get additional ones as the stock ones by itself are insufficient to keep the engine temps down, thus have 2. The N54 engine is notorious for getting hot quickly, especially in a tuned state around 400bhp and after a few WOT runs which can induce limp mode. With the upgraded turbo's and you wanting to achieve 500+ bhp, with the lack of sufficient oil coolers you may find yourself watching the drag races with the car in limp and needing to cool down rather than participating.

Just on a cosmetic upgrade, if you've gone the full whack with the m3 conversion, change the mirrors to the M3 as I think the standard e92 ones look out of place. Anyway good luck with everything though and please do post videos if you get a chance of the races as it will show people who don't really understand the n54 engine what it can actually achieve in a tuned state.
